Notably, Lord Ayyappa is often depicted as a celibate god, symbolizing self-control and discipline, which adds profound significance to the pilgrimage. The Sabarimala temple opens for worship during specific months, predominantly from mid-November to mid-January, coinciding with the Mandalam season. This period witnesses devotees engaging in spiritual practices and rituals, as well as trekking through scenic landscapes to reach the temple. Those planning to visit must adhere to certain guidelines; for example, women of menstrual age are traditionally not permitted to enter the temple premises, while men are expected to follow a 41-day preparation period of austerity known as Vratham before the pilgrimage.

This pilgrimage begins in the southern state of Kerala, where the iconic Sabarimala Temple is situated amidst the lush Western Ghats. Pilgrims often seek this sacred site during the Mandalam season, which typically runs from mid-November to mid-January, attracting millions who come to pay homage to Lord Ayyappa. Given the temple's high altitude, it's advisable to carry sufficient warm clothing, especially as evenings can be chilly. Spiritual seekers should also note that the temple doors open at specific times, ensuring the proper worship flow. The temple remains especially vibrant during special festivals like Makaravilakku, a day that marks a significant event for devotees.
For those planning the Sabarimala Mandalam Season Pilgrimage Tour With Travel Support, reaching the temple is more accessible than ever. The nearest airport is Trivandrum International Airport, around 130 kilometers away, while the nearest railway station, Kottayam, connects well with major cities across India. Once you arrive, local transportation options like buses and taxis can take you to the base of the temple. The dress code for visitors requires modest attire; ideally, men should wear traditional dhotis, while women often wear saris or lungis.
